Music Makers: At Home in the World - Ages 4 - 5
(Ages as of September, 1, 2012)
60 minutes, last 15 minutes with parent or caregiver
Level One of our 3-year sequential program gives your child a solid music making foundation, focusing on children's fascination with nature and love of instruments. The class nurtures the child's tonal and rhythm aptitudes through singing, creative and structured movement, and coordination of body and voice. Instrument ensemble play enhances listening and builds self-discipline and social skills. Reading music is introduced in an age-appropriate way through graphic notation. This semester's units are My Home Place and Woodlands.
Family packet includes 2 CDs, 2 colorful folders, 2 family activity books, plus activity pages and notation game cards.
Sibling Kit includes the folders, activity pages and notation game cards.

Primary Choir - Ages 6 & 7
(Ages as of September 1, 2012)
45 minutes
Free class for Beginnings students!
Primary Choir is a non-auditioned choir for ages 6 & 7. Music skills are taught in a playful, yet structured atmosphere. Musical games build listening and music reading skills. Age-appropriate vocal techniques are also taught. Primary Choir participates in Iowa Youth Chorus major concerts.

Music Makers: At the Keyboard
75 minutes, last 15 minutes with parent or caregiver
Semester 1 - Ages 7 to 8 (Ages as of September 1, 2012) - Semester 1 of this 2-year sequence lays the groundwork for keyboard success. Children gain comprehensive music skills that benefit them no matter where their future interests lead: piano lessons, school band/orchestra or the Iowa Youth Chorus. In addition to time at the keyboard, the class features dancing, drumming, singing and composition.

Semester 3 - Ages 8 to 9
(Ages as of September 1, 2012) - Semester 3 refines the physical and aural skills developed in year 1. Your child will be introduced to familiar and new pieces as well as improvisation and composition. Playing by ear continues, but reading activities are more plentiful. Appropriate activities and sequencing in the curriculum allow your child to easily play in keys and meters usually reserved for more advanced students. Dynamics, articulation and expression markings make your results more musical than ever. (Keyboard semesters 1 and 2 are a prerequisite for this class.)
